Career
Born in Belgrade, Social Research Serbia, he made his debut as senior with Red Star Belgrade in 1994. He represented Crvena zvezda until the end of 2002 although in between he had loan spells with OFK Beograd, FK Radnički 1923 and FK Milicionar Beograd. During the winter break of the 2002-2003 season he moved to Ukrainian Premier League side Football Club Shakhtar Donetsk.
He had a loan spell with VfL Wolfsburg where he spent the 2003-2004 season but without making any league appearance.
During the winter break of 2005-2006 he left Shakhtar and returned to Serbia by joining FK Zemun. In summer 2006 he moved to another Serbian SuperLiga club, OFK Beograd, where he played the 2006-2007 season.
He made one appearance for the First Revision Yugoslavia national team in 2000. After retiring he has begun his coaching career.
